Supreme Court of India · 2022-04-19

RAMRAO SHANKAR TAPASE vs MAHARASHTRA INDUSTRIAL DEVELOPMENT CORPORATION

Judgment text excerpt

The Supreme Court addressed multiple civil appeals arising from land acquisition proceedings initiated by the Maharashtra Industrial Development Corporation for an industrial estate in Bhoyar. The court examined the legality of the acquisition process and the compensation awarded to the landowners. It upheld the decisions of the lower courts, affirming the compensation determined by the Special Land Acquisition Officer and emphasizing adherence to the Maharashtra Industrial Development Act, 1961.
